Aruba Solar Power: Generation, Share and Trend

Aruba generated 30.0 GWh of electricity from solar in 2024, 3.0% of its total, according to Ember. That made it the 144th largest solar power producer in 2024 of the 180 countries with Ember data, comparing each country's latest year. Solar supplied 7.0% of the world's electricity in 2024. These are annual statistics for 2024; they are compiled from national sources and are not real time.

Key Facts

  • Aruba generated 30.0 GWh of electricity from solar in 2024.
  • Solar supplied 3.0% of Aruba's electricity in 2024.
  • Aruba was the 144th largest solar power producer in 2024 among the 180 countries with Ember data, comparing each country's latest year.
  • Aruba's solar generation in 2024 was about the same as in 2019, at 30.0 GWh.
  • Aruba's solar generation in 2024 was 200% higher than in 2014, when it was 10.0 GWh.
  • Aruba's solar generation peaked at 30.0 GWh in 2019.
  • Aruba's solar share in 2024 was below the world share of 7.0%.
  • Aruba had 10 MW of solar generating capacity in 2024.
